If f(x)=sqrt{x+3}what is the equation for f^–1(x)
Respuesta :
caylus
caylus
12-08-2016
Hello,
y=√(x+3)
exchange x and y ==> x=√(y+3)
Solve for y: ==>x²=y+3==>y=x²-3=f^(-1)(x)
